The New World Order Under Trump

  • 🌍 The current global landscape is characterized by a lack of traditional rules, alliances, and regional organizations, with actions dictated by Donald Trump's personal interests and perceived American power.
  • πŸ’‘ This shift necessitates a new approach to dealing with global affairs, starting with Venezuela but extending to Europe and beyond.

Venezuela: From Regime Change to Coercion

  • πŸ‡»πŸ‡ͺ Initially, the Trump administration appeared to aim for regime change in Venezuela, with talk of abducting Maduro and occupying the country.
  • 🎯 The strategy has since evolved to regime coercion, pressuring the current leadership to capitulate to demands, including reopening the oil industry to American companies and limiting ties with Cuba, Russia, Iran, and China.
  • 🀝 Interim leader Delcy Rodriguez has publicly shifted from condemning US actions to seeking respectful relations, likely driven by fear of US airstrikes and a desire to avert further conflict.

Internal Venezuelan Dynamics and Uncertainty

  • ⚠️ The situation on the ground in Venezuela is marked by uncertainty, with possibilities of a military coup or civil war, potentially involving Colombian rebel factions.
  • πŸ“‰ The Venezuelan economy is in dire straits, and a quick turnaround is unlikely, even with the removal of Maduro, challenging the Trump administration's projections.

Shifting US Strategy and Political Calculations

  • πŸ‡ΊπŸ‡Έ The US has moved away from direct intervention and towards "leverage" and "regime containment," partly due to domestic political considerations regarding Trump's "no endless wars" campaign promises.
  • 🚫 Elections are not a current priority for the US, with Donald Trump reportedly vetoing Maria Machado as a potential leader due to a perceived slight regarding the Nobel Peace Prize.
  • 🧐 An alternative leader, Eduardo Gonzalez, who reportedly won the 2024 election, has not been mentioned by US officials.

Global Implications and Trump's Unpredictability

  • 🌐 Trump's actions and rhetoric extend beyond Venezuela, with threats and considerations towards Mexico, Colombia, Cuba, Greenland, and even Canada, reflecting a 21st-century version of US colonialism.
  • βš–οΈ The US actions in Venezuela set a dangerous precedent, potentially undermining international law and providing justification for similar actions by other nations.
  • πŸ—ΊοΈ While some Latin American countries and allies express concern, the US faces a complex geopolitical landscape with mixed support and opposition.
  • 🧠 The combination of Trump's irrationality and the rational pursuit of US power by some advisors creates a potent and potentially explosive situation.

Broader Geopolitical and Economic Factors

  • β›½ China's role is significant, with Venezuela being a major oil exporter to China; however, China has alternative sources if Venezuelan supply is disrupted.
  • πŸ’° The primary motives behind the US actions are seen as ego, a desire to appear tough, practical oil considerations, and the assertion of control over the Western Hemisphere, echoing a modern, amplified Monroe Doctrine.
  • 🀝 Allies like the UK and France are cautious, partly due to the need for US support in the Ukraine conflict, but the disregard for international law is a major concern.
